tagVARKIND Enum
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Defines how a variable should be marshaled.
public enum class tagVARKIND
public enum class tagVARKIND
enum tagVARKIND
public enum tagVARKIND
type tagVARKIND =
Public Enum tagVARKIND
- Inheritance
-
tagVARKIND
Fields
Name | Value | Description |
---|---|---|
VAR_PERINSTANCE | 0 | The variable is a field or member of the type. It exists at a fixed offset within each instance of the type. |
VAR_STATIC | 1 | There is only one instance of the variable. |
VAR_CONST | 2 | The VARDESC describes a symbolic constant. There is no memory associated with it. |
VAR_DISPATCH | 3 | The variable can only be accessed through IDispatch::Invoke. |